Simmons University Establishes Three New Certificates for Master of Social Work Students

Simmons University in Boston, Massachusetts, has created three new certificates for online masters of social work students: practice with groups and families, mental health practice, and trauma practice.

In Memoriam: Susan Nutter, 1944-2019

Susan Nutter was the former vice provost and director of the North Carolina State University Libraries. She served in that role for 20 years before retiring in 2017.

Three Women Named to Endowed Chairs at Simmons University in Boston

The three women faculty member at Simmons University who have been appointed to endowed chairs are Diane Grossman in the department of philosophy, Jyoti Puri in the department of sociology, and Spela Trefalt in the School of Business.

Simmons University in Boston Launches a Leadership Institute For Women

The new institute will continue the university’s success in developing empowered women leaders. Susan MacKenty Brady has been named the managing director of the leadership institute.
